<h2>Vatan: A Gujarati-style Indian Feast in the Heart of Manhattan</h2> <p>Located on the bustling Third Avenue, just a stone's throw away from the 29th street subway station, Vatan is a traditional Indian restaurant that offers an all-you-can-eat, fixed-price menu with Gujarati-style vegetarian food. The restaurant's exotic setting, complete with rustic mud walls, small huts, and floor seating, transports diners to a quaint Indian village, while the attentive service and flavorful dishes provide a truly authentic dining experience.</p> <p>The menu at Vatan is simple yet satisfying, with each course served on a big metal thali with eight to ten small dishes. For a fixed price of $34, diners can indulge in three vegetarian courses and unlimited refills, making it an ideal spot for a group dinner or a family outing. From the addictive samosas to the spicy and tangy chana masala and kadhi, every dish is expertly spiced and bursting with flavor. For dessert, try the creamy and indulgent gulab jamun and ice cream, a perfect end to a delicious meal.</p> <p>The chef at Vatan is not mentioned, but the restaurant is family-owned and run, and the care and attention to detail are evident in every aspect of the dining experience. The staff is friendly and attentive, with many reviewers mentioning the excellent service they received from Jay and Payal.
